I am no expert but have been looking at engine cooling lately. As I know you need oil temperature and one other temperature - either CHT (I have one for each side) or cooling fluid. See the Rotax 912 operations manual for the actual values to see if your engine is within the normal operating range and within limitations.

I think the engine block temp is not so important as not the source of heat , the real important is cylinder head which on a 912 engine is water temp to . The oil splashes around the engine block so is read by your oil temp gauge , there isn't,t any block temp probes in the engine same as any car. Your main problem with 912 is at full power for long periods the oil temp can climb and after power is backed off will take time to cool down as you have to cool three litres of oil .
